上一篇写了 vue-cli package 启动打包命令配置 vue-cli 3.0脚手架配置 (二) baseUrlbaseUrl: process.env.NODE_EN...
上一篇写了 vue-cli package 启动打包命令配置 vue-cli 3.0脚手架配置 (二) baseUrlbaseUrl: process.env.NODE_EN...
上一篇写了 vue-cli 的安装项目的两种方式 vue-cli 3.0 安装 (一) CLI服务 在package.json使用默认预设的项目中看到的内容 您可以使用npm...
写在前面 上一讲「Vuex 旗下的 State 和 Getter」,告诉了我们怎么去使用仓库 store 中的状态数据。当然,光会用肯定还不够,大部分的应用场景还得对这些状态...
解构赋值 数组的解构 默认值 数组对应对值有没有?如果没有(数组对没有指undefined)就使用默认值,如果有就使用对应值 对象的解构赋值 前置知识 解构范例 默认值 函数...
首先下载文件并预览这一过程,需要由下载文件路径,存储路径,预览文件三个步骤来完成。 在赋值文件路径和文件名的时候遇到一些麻烦,一直就打不开这个文件,经过不懈努力,终于找到问题...
效果图 思路 先下载再打开1.用AF下载文件2.用UIDocumentInteractionController打开Word文件 核心代码: 我们可以把下载的文件放在沙盒中D...
在开发app的过程中难免会遇到将webView加载到tableView的cell上的需求,一般遇到这种问题,通常想到的思路就是在webView的回调方法webViewDidF...
AFNetworking 设置超时时间及如何判断超时 最近项目在优化,在连接超时之后要给用户友好提示,这就要设置超时时间以及判断超时之后的操作了。稍微折腾了一下,和大家分享一...
一、weak宏定义进化史 我们都知道在防止如block的循环引用时,会使用__weak关键字做如下定义: 后来,为了方便,不用每次都要写这样一句固定代码,我们定义了宏 之后,...
需求是连接打印机,将文本内容生成图片然后裁剪之后传输给打印机打印。生成图片之后效果 大概原理是拿到View的上下文的范围,然后根据上下文生成图片核心代码
背景: 某天,你正在上班ing……这个时候老大过来了,“小明啊,这个按钮太丑了,客户要求变成五角星形状的,UI没空给你切图,你给我完成这个需求啊”,说完便头也不回的走了,留下...
1.等比缩放 (UIImage *) scaleImage:(UIImage *)image toScale:(float)scaleSize {UIGraphicsBegi...
一、新建仓库1、新建 2、提交先暂存,后提交 二、重置到上次提交内容重置上次提交,是回滚到以前的版本。 三、丢弃内容回滚到以前的版本,若版本的内容已经没有用处了,可以进行丢弃...
前言 码云其实和gitHub差不多,只是在码云上做公司项目的时候设置为私有项目是免费的,貌似在gitHub上是要收费的。我这里使用终端进行项目上传。 使用的步骤 第一步:打开...
最近要做个信息登记界面,在scrollView中添加了多个button和一个自定义的view(画板)来实现签名效果,画板中实现了touchBegin,touchMove等触摸...
1 UIScrollView原理 在滚动过程当中,其实是在修改原点坐标。当手指触摸后,scroll view会暂时拦截触摸事件,使用一个计时器。假如在计时器到点后没有发...
ScrollView 是 UIKit 中很重要的一个组件,TableView 和 UIWebView 等很多涉及到滑动的视图都有它的影子,在之前使用代码布局的时代,只要简单的...